> I've denied all my users to download certain filetypes during 
> work hours 
> using the ff rule :
>
> http_access deny files workdays
> 
> wher files is a flat text file with various file types (mpeg, 
> avi, etc) 
> and workdays = mon-fri 7am-5pm
> 
> Is there a way I can put in an exception for certain users 
> who will not 
> be affected by this restriction.?

Assuming you are using proxy_auth to gather the user name...

acl SpecialUsers proxy_auth user1 user2 user3

... then change this line...

http_access deny files workdays

... to ...

http_access deny files workdays !SpecialUsers

... and you should be set.
